January

In January, many of us are looking for comfort food to help us get through the cold winter months. Root vegetables, such as beets, carrots, and sweet potatoes, are in season and make a great addition to stews and soups. Citrus fruits, such as oranges, grapefruits, and lemons, are also at their peak.

February

February is the month of love, but it's also the month of fresh and delicious fruits and vegetables. Citrus fruits continue to be in season, along with kiwis, pears, and pomegranates. Leafy greens, such as kale and spinach, are also at their best.

March

March marks the beginning of spring and the return of many fresh and flavorful fruits and vegetables. Asparagus, artichokes, and strawberries are among the highlights of this month. You can also enjoy fresh peas, rhubarb, and radishes.

April

In April, the weather continues to get warmer, and more produce comes into season. Fruits like apricots, cherries, and pineapples start to appear, while vegetables like broccoli, cauliflower, and fava beans are at their best.

May

May brings a bounty of fresh and delicious fruits and vegetables to our tables. Sweet corn, tomatoes, and cucumbers are in season, as well as strawberries and blueberries. You can also enjoy leafy greens like arugula and lettuce.

June

In June, we can enjoy some of the most delicious fruits and vegetables of the year. Cherries, peaches, and nectarines are at their peak, along with summer squash, eggplant, and green beans. You can also enjoy herbs like basil and mint.

July

July brings even more delicious fruits and vegetables to our tables. Watermelon, cantaloupe, and honeydew are all in season, along with bell peppers, zucchini, and tomatoes. You can also enjoy herbs like cilantro and dill.

August

In August, we can enjoy some of the best produce of the year. Sweet corn, tomatoes, and peaches are still in season, along with plums and figs. You can also enjoy bell peppers, cucumbers, and green beans.

September

September marks the transition from summer to fall, but there are still plenty of fresh fruits and vegetables to enjoy. Apples, pears, and grapes are in season, as well as carrots, broccoli, and cauliflower. You can also enjoy leafy greens like Swiss chard and kale.

October

In October, we can enjoy the flavors of fall with some of the most delicious fruits and vegetables of the year. Pumpkins, sweet potatoes, and butternut squash are in season, along with cranberries and pomegranates. You can also enjoy Brussels sprouts, cabbage, and radicchio.

November

In November, we can still enjoy some of the flavors of fall, along with some early winter produce. Apples, pears, and cranberries are still in season, as well as parsnips, turnips, and beets. You can also enjoy fresh herbs like sage and rosemary.

December

December brings the holiday season and some delicious fruits and vegetables. Citrus fruits like oranges and lemons are in season, as well as pomegranates and kiwis. You can also enjoy winter squash, such as acorn and butternut squash, and root vegetables like carrots and turnips.
